Post by tar12 on Oct 3, 2010 7:13:56 GMT -5
Yes John these are the max. If it is a speed itch that needs scratched 5744 will give you no relief.You will barely break 2000 fps with a 250 grain projectile and will never break 2000 fps with a 300 grn pill.H-4198 will get you past this point as well as the hard to get N120,again for 300 grn bullets.N110 as well as 4759 will get your 250 bullets scooting along in the 2300-2400 fps range.

Post by wilmsmeyer on Oct 3, 2010 7:24:40 GMT -5
Like Tar said, he is at MAX for THAT powder. But be is not anywhere near MAX speed for a 250 bullet. He may not need it.
For single powder loads he could probably push a 250 gr bullet about 800 fps faster at the top end with H4198.
